Self-actualization theory is the core proposition of Maslow's humanistic psychology. Starting with the intrinsic mind need, he expounds thoroughly that "self- actualization" is a sub-instinct need that drives human activities and is a real human beings' instinct. Based on the deep research into Maslow's self- actualization and good practice, combined with current the status quo of the teaching of writing in middle schools and the author's own teaching experience, the main idea of the thesis is thus formulated. In terms of the malpractice that the traditional writing teaching has neglected the leading and propping up of students' psychological development for a long time, which causes their some unhealthy state of mind existing in writing like anxiety, perfunctory attitude, following the others, etc., the author tries to construct a theory of middle school students' good writing psychology under the guidance of Maslow's self-actualization theory. A person with good writing psychology should regard writing as a need that drives self-actualization. The content of writing is a brave way of revealing one's own thoughts, while the process of writing is a kind of full, energetic and selfless experiencing of life, a process of perfecting one's psychological construction and a process of forming one's healthy state of mind towards life. In the last part of the paper, according to Maslow's theory, combined with the author's own teaching experience, she discussed how to foster middle school students' good writing psychology from following three aspects, i.e. coming to mild mind by eliminating anxious mind, adjusting mind by creating situation and optimizing mind by broadening vision. The paper is expected to promote her own teaching and enrich the research on the related filed.
